Vegreville (electoral district)

Vegreville (electoral district)

Vegreville was a federal electoral district in Alberta, Canada, that was represented in the Canadian House of Commons from 1925 to 1997.

This riding was created in 1924 from parts of Vegreville and Victoria ridings.

It was abolished in 1996 when it was merged into Lakeland riding.
